Browse Source

Require the current cmake version in --find-package mode

This fixes the problem that otherwise Platforms/CYGWIN.cmake doesn't
know whether it should set WIN32 or not.
Now it uses always the current behaviour.

Alex
Alex Neundorf 14 years ago
parent
commit
98472e45c8
1 changed files with 3 additions and 0 deletions
  1. 3 0
      Modules/CMakeFindPackageMode.cmake

+ 3 - 0
Modules/CMakeFindPackageMode.cmake

@@ -37,6 +37,9 @@ if(NOT MODE)
   message(FATAL_ERROR "MODE argument not specified. Use either EXIST, COMPILE or LINK.")
   message(FATAL_ERROR "MODE argument not specified. Use either EXIST, COMPILE or LINK.")
 endif()
 endif()
 
 
+# require the current version. If we don't do this, Platforms/CYGWIN.cmake complains because
+# it doesn't know whether it should set WIN32 or not:
+cmake_minimum_required(VERSION ${CMAKE_MAJOR_VERSION}.${CMAKE_MINOR_VERSION}.${CMAKE_PATCH_VERSION} )
 
 
 include(CMakeDetermineSystem)
 include(CMakeDetermineSystem)